S.Africa To Boost Eco. Ties With Iran: Official

Arak, Jan 31, IRNA – South Africa is ready to expand economic ties with Iran, South African Ambassador to Iran Ibrahim Mohammad Saley said here Monday.
Saley made the remarks in a meeting with some Iranian businessman and craftsman in the country's Markazi Province.
Saley underlined the facilitation of visa issuance for Iranian merchants, adding that South Africa is the gate of Africa continent.
There are good marine potentials for the exchange of goods between the two countries and also good potentials in case of attracting investment for joint cooperation in production of goods.
Arak Chamber of Commerce, Industries and Mines Mohammad-Reza Ja'fari for his part said that Iran's Markazi Province has good capacities for development of economic ties with foreign countries, including South Africa.
Iran and South Africa relations are both economically and politically quite warm and have continued to expand.
South Africa and Iran share good trade relations. Iran is one of the largest suppliers of crude oil to South Africa. Several South African companies are involved in major projects in Iran./end
